Hepatitis-associated Aplastic Anemia: A Report of 3 Cases Associated With HAV
Mohammad Alsakkal1, Mohammad Al-Khateeb1, Mohammad Alhalaby1
1Faculty of Medicine.
Aplastic anemia is a rare complication of viral hepatitis. We present 3 cases of hepatitis-associated aplastic anemia after hepatitis A virus infection. One of our cases is the first reported case of hepatitis-associated aplastic anemia after fulminant hepatitis A infection. Patient characteristics were consistent with older reports with regard to age and sex. All 3 patients were male individuals under the age of 20. In addition, all 3 patients had A+ blood group. Outcomes in our series were poor because of the unavailability of antithymocyte globulin and bone marrow transplantation.
